Postage Collage Christmas Cards

 


Hello everyone! I hope that you are having a wonderful day. I am really excited to share some Christmas cards that I have made using the Waffle Flower Postage Collage stencils. I was inspired by the samples shared on their You Tube channel and I wanted to make some. I have been building up my collection of these stencils and I just love them.

To get to know how the stencils work, I created a card following the colours shared on the Waffle Flower blog.

Once I had a play, I found some Distress inks and had a play. I also added the Colouring stencil to have the postage stencil frame around the design. I found the by adding an extra 1/4 inch and trimming down, I had better luck with this stencil.



I really enjoyed creating these cards and appreciate being able to add to this collection.

Creating Bulk Christmas Cards

 


Hello everyone! I hope that you are having a lovely week. I needed to create some cards for my colleagues at work, so that meant bulk cards. I grabbed the possible supplies that I might use and began. It was great to use some supplies that had been in my stash for such a long time and had not been used. What I came up with was:

- a stamped background
- foiled sentiments that can change
- pearls/rhinestones that can be changed
- focal die cut
- ink blending
- layered mats
- premade card base and envelopes
- bulk cards planned DONE.



From my plan, the design was set but the option to personalise was there. Simple! I am so happy with this card design. I will share another post where I have a part two of this design where I add to this for a second bulk design using some oldie but goodie supplies.

Poinsettia Bloom Cards

 


Hello everyone! I hope that you have been enjoying your week. I am enjoying my school holidays and am now sitting down to create some more Christmas cards before school goes back. I really loved this die set once it was released and was eager to make a card or two with it. I used some new and old dies from my stash to create my card. I experimented with cardstock, as I planned to ink blend as was shown on the Spellbinders video. I had the most success using white cardstock and using distress ink for the entire bloom.


I wanted to use a decorate edge, to break up the white, so I used an old Spellbinders border die to achieve this. I love the elegant feel this card has.


This time I wanted to use some of my patterned papers in my card and I decided that I wanted a vintage styled card. Once I decided on my papers, I inked my bloom the same way and I used a different edge die to break up the background.


I used  a script stamp and stamped it in random placed to add an aged feel to my paper. I also added vintage photo distress ink to all of my layers as well.

I am so glad I purchased this die set. It is versatile and so great to use.
